Fees, points, and rate lock details to confirm

VA loans carry no PMI, but the VA funding fee still applies unless you hold a service-connected disability rating. Every cost line on your Loan Estimate gets reviewed so you know exactly what you're paying before anything is signed. Rate locks are typically available at 30, 45, or 60 days, with float-down options depending on the wholesale lender selected for your file.

Fees, points, and lender credits to compare

PennyMac sometimes structures offers with lender credits that reduce your upfront closing costs in exchange for a slightly higher rate. This can work in your favor if you plan to sell or refinance within a few years, but it raises your long-term interest cost if you stay in the home. Confirm whether any quoted rate includes points or credits before comparing it to other lenders.

Fees, points, and how to compare APR vs rate

Mutual of Omaha sometimes advertises rates that look attractive at first glance, but the APR tells a more accurate story because it factors in fees, points, and other costs spread across your loan term. Ask them to show you the full fee breakdown alongside the rate so you're comparing apples to apples against every other lender on this list.
